Whew! After reading all of these posts I went in and checked my Sirius account and what I was paying for 3 radios. For a six month term it was $276.00 including tax and royalty fees. After 45 minutes and being on hold 3 times for about 10 minutes, I now am paying $75.00 for 3 radios for a 6 month term including taxes and royalties. $4.16 per month per radio. Over a $200.00 difference.
